Description: Job Position: Quantity Surveyor (Full Time)A Quantity Surveyor, or a surveyor, manages the cost of construction projects. Their duties include determining client needs, calculating costs and timelines and monitoring construction progress.Responsibilities: . Record and monitor all site activities and costs being expended on the project.. Ensure effective interaction between the commercial team and the operational site teams Supervise and mentor Quantity Surveyors.. Prepare and monitor project cash flow forecasts.. Measure, value, submit and negotiate contract variations.. Provide advice to project staff on commercial and contractual matters including reviewing and drafting of correspondence in conjunction with the Contracts Manager. Prepare, submit and negotiate project interim valuation and final accounts.. Prepare sub-contractors payments and record/monitor of all site works.. Preparation of monthly commercial reports in conjunction with PM and site team.. Reconciliation of materials and works executed during the month.. Assist in preparation and adherence to project purchasing targeting and costing budgets.. Able to work well within a team-based environment.. Communicate regularly with project staff and specialist subcontractors to ensure commercial controls are in place, understood and followed at all times. Manage and produce accurate formal reports in accordance with business timetable. Supply all relevant information to the Contracts Manager/Commercial Manager for review at the specified intervals set.. Assist the Contracts Manager/Commercial Manager with a range of other duties as may be required from time to time.Requirements:.
